WASHINGTON, January 4, 2005 --
January 4, 2005- Washington, DC -- Information Age
Economics and IT GlobalSecure Inc. of Washington DC are
pleased to announce their partnership to provide
strategic services to solve entertainment technology
challenges. These services help technology and media
companies, law firms, lobbyists, and government.
"The convergence of media and technology requires a
convergence of expertise", according to Dr. Alan Pearce,
President of Information Age Economics and former Chief
Economist of the FCC, "This partnership brings all the
skills to the table that our clients need, including
extensive contacts with key figures in industry and
government. "
The explosive growth in new technology and businesses
is colliding with a range of business models, and
conflicting regulatory and legal frameworks. Information
Age Economics has done pioneering research in the
economics of entertainment for film, advertising, and
gaming, plus telecommunications, cable, and wireless
communications. IT GlobalSecure brings extensive
engineering, operations, and security expertise with
patents and software for innovative entertainment
security technologies.
"There are no magic bullets to address these new
challenges", stated Cheryl Campbell, President, IT
GlobalSecure, "While technological innovation can help,
real understanding of business issues and the legal and
regulatory environment is a must".

Information Age Economics, established in 1978, was one
of the first research firms focusing on the convergence
of the telecommunications-information-entertainment
(TIE) industry. The company, founded by Dr. Alan Pearce,
led pioneering public policy and economic research
affecting the business prospects of companies in the
telephone, wireless, satellite, radio and TV
broadcasting, cable TV, movie and program production,
and Internet and information-based segments of the TIE
industry.
IT GlobalSecure has delivered advanced IT security
products and services to clients worldwide since 2000.
IT GlobalSecure and its affiliates hold U.S. and
International patents for SecurePlay technology plus
additional patents pending in transaction protection,
financial security, and anti-piracy/DRM.
